Edwin Lee Gibson was born on September 24, 1964, in the United States. He grew up with a passion for acting and pursued his dream from a young age.
Gibson began his acting career by landing a role in a 2010 episode of the hit TV series Law & Order. This opportunity opened the doors for him in the entertainment industry and he continued to build his resume with various roles in both television and film.
One of Gibson's most notable roles came in his performance as Ebraheim on the Hulu drama series The Bear. His portrayal of this complex character earned him widespread recognition and praise from both critics and audiences alike. He also made appearances on UnPrisoned and in season 4 of Fargo, showcasing his versatility as an actor.
Aside from his work on The Bear, Gibson starred in a 2011 short film titled Heading Home. He also appeared on two episodes of Law & Order: Special Victims Unit in 2014, further solidifying his presence in the television industry. Additionally, he guest-starred on an episode of Winning Time: The Rise of the Lakers Dynasty, showcasing his talent in a variety of genres.
